    Why Solar?

    Solar energy is the most popular choice for off-grid living due to its reliability, scalability, and decreasing costs. With a properly sized system, you can power everything from lights to heavy appliances.

    Pros

    • Silent operation
    • Low maintenance
    • Long lifespan (25+ years)
    • Modular and scalable

    Cons

    • Dependent on weather
    • High upfront cost
    • Requires battery storage for night
    • Space requirements

    System Components

    Solar Panels

    Capture sunlight and convert it into DC electricity. Monocrystalline panels are most efficient but more expensive, while polycrystalline are cheaper but require more space.

    Charge Controller

    Regulates the voltage and current coming from the solar panels going to the battery. MPPT controllers are recommended for maximum efficiency.

    Battery Bank

    Stores energy for use when the sun isn't shining. LiFePO4 (Lithium Iron Phosphate) is the current gold standard for off-grid systems due to longevity and depth of discharge.

    Panel types comparison

    TypeTypical efficiencyShade toleranceHeat toleranceBest forNotes
    Monocrystalline (rigid)19–23%GoodGoodMost rooftops + ground mountsHighest efficiency per m².
    Polycrystalline (rigid)15–18%OKOKBudget builds with spaceCheaper; needs more area for same watts.
    Thin-film (rigid)10–13%BetterBetterHot sites + diffuse lightLower efficiency; sometimes better in heat.
    Flexible (ETFE)10–18%OKOKVans, boats, curved surfacesLightweight; shorter lifespan vs rigid.
    Active-cooled panels (fan/duct)DependsDependsBestNiche: extreme heat + constrained areaMore complexity; helps when heat derates output.

    Installation Steps

    1. Site Assessment: Determine the best location with maximum sun exposure (face North in the Southern Hemisphere; face South in the Northern Hemisphere).
    2. Mounting: Install racking system on roof or ground mount.
    3. Wiring: Connect panels in series/parallel configuration based on voltage needs.
    4. Connection: Connect to charge controller, then battery bank, then inverter.
    5. Safety: Install proper fusing and breakers at each connection point.
